Transaction 7d3297ba97876a3243a713f946852307a1299110ca84e76dd34befc11cf55513

2 Input
2 Outputs
  • 7d3297ba97876a3243a713f946852307a1299110ca84e76dd34befc11cf55513:0
  • value  1736641
    address  2N3toULBGyWvug513iwjcVbcj5RE4zsEohD
  • 7d3297ba97876a3243a713f946852307a1299110ca84e76dd34befc11cf55513:1
  • value  1000000
    address  mrYJo1qR62D3KVPSukLhMBp74cFZ8MTJ73